日期:2014-05-16  浏览次数:20575 次

机房收费系统数据库设计(一)

概述

        本数据库的设计是以操作者上机记录表为中心展开的。操作者登录系统,相应的上机记录表中会写入一些数据,操作者登录系统之后才可以对操作者信息表做各种操作,才可以对用户信息表做各种操作,才可以对卡信息表做各种操作,才可以对收费标准信息表做各种操作。


设计线路

操作者对操作者操作的过程

E-R图


        注:实现不真删除操作者表中信息;一个操作者可以有多条上机记录,一条上机记录可以进行多类多操作的事件;操作者为操作者信息表中信息,被操作者也为操作者表中的信息;每张表都有自己的编号,像1n的这种关系,没有用n方作为主键。


逻辑结构

       (1)操作者基本情况数据表Operator _Info,结构如下:

字段名(列名)

字段类型

约束控制

字段含义说明

Operator_ID

varchar(20)

Primary key

操作者的ID

Operator_Key

varchar(20)

not null

密码

Operator_Level

varchar(20)

普通操作者操作者管理员

操作级别

Operator_Name

varchar(20)

Not null

操作者名

Operator_Sex

varchar(20)

Not null

性别

Operator_State

varchar(20)

Not null<